DeviaVir/terraform-provider-gsuite: A @HashiCorp Terraform provider for managing G Suite resources.

A big thank you to all 30 contributors that have helped make terraform-provider-gsuite a success for many across its ~3 year life span (first public release Feb 9, 2018)!

Hashicorp has released terraform-provider-googleworkspace with its first release up to feature-parity with the gsuite provider. As such, we will no longer be maintaining the gsuite provider and kindly refer users and contributors to the Hashicorp Google Workspace provider.

So long, and thanks for all the fish!

Terraform Provider - G Suite

This provider plugin is maintained by Chase Sillevis.

  1. Download the latest compiled binary from GitHub releases.

  2. Unzip/untar the archive.

  3. Move it into $HOME/.terraform.d/plugins:

    $ mkdir -p $HOME/.terraform.d/plugins
    $ mv terraform-provider-gsuite $HOME/.terraform.d/plugins/terraform-provider-gsuite
  4. Create your Terraform configurations as normal, and run terraform init:

    This will find the plugin locally.
